Transaction 7ef89a5c84946c21aea5e199f012129755937d42c9464ea90412ffb316916978
1 Input
1 Output
-
7ef89a5c84946c21aea5e199f012129755937d42c9464ea90412ffb316916978:0
- value
- 4050000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86338927a157c46511b3e742b46f09cd431119d2 OP_EQUAL
- address
- 3DvcD1ugSFfb6nc3EWbiKy7GZA1N6ZcELn